My experience is that 10.13.1 greatly improved responsiveness, but this may be specific to machines that were affected by problems with graphics drivers for NVidia gpu.


I concur with was said before:

1) use the Combo update - and use it even on 10.13.2 installation if it is showing issues


2) For many that had issues in 10.13.1 it is likely just 10.13.2 won’t fix it - run Etrecheck and post its report here. Many such issues (especially those not shared by most other users) are caused by conflicts with third party software.
